Sending a friendships/create to follow user doesn't mean you would be accepting follow requests. As far as I can tell there's no way you can accept follow requests through the API, yet!
It's on low priority for the twitter team so the chances of accepting/ rejecting follows through the API seem bleak for now! http://code.google.com/p/twitter-api/issues/detail?id=8 -N On Sep 10, 3:23 am, DaveH <d...@idreia.com> wrote: > Here is my problem. > > 1.
